Making a collage box

Collage boxes are containers for storing all those odds and ends that are perfect for creating collages. As you find scraps of lace, buttons, even pieces of foil or drinking straws, place them in your collage box. Then, the next time you have a shoebox lid or styrofoam meat tray suitable for being the base of the collage, gather your children together and place glue, scissors, and the collage box on the table. You'll see your children's imaginations at work, as they combine the various contents into a one-of-kind masterpiece. Here's one last hint. Before you place the art supplies on the work table, spread a few layers of newspaper over its surface. This will make messy glue spills a breeze to clean up.
